The Longhorn League was the name of a Minor league baseball circuit that operated from 1947 through 1955 in the Southwestern United States. In 1956, it was renamed the Southwestern League and operated through 1957 before changing its name to the Sophomore League.

Championship teams

  • 1947 – Ballinger Cats
  • 1948 – Midland Indians
  • 1949 – Big Spring Broncs
  • 1950 – Odessa Oilers
  • 1951 – Odessa Oilers
  • 1952 – Midland Indians
  • 1953 – Carlsbad Potashers
  • 1954 – Artesia NuMexers
  • 1955 – San Angelo Colts
